SMOKE DENSITY

The smoke density for a sample having dimension of 120 mm x 100 mm * 4 mm in size was measured by using a smoke density chamber as per ASTM D 2843-0414. The smoke generated (flaming mode) in the process of burning of sample was mea­sured by the change of the light intensity. This test was useful for measuring and observing the relative amounts of smoke obscuration produced by burning or de­composition of the material. Smoke density rating which represents the total amount of smoke present in the chamber for 4 min was measured by Eq. (7).

Smoke density rating = j x 100 (7)

where, A and T are the area under the light absorption versus time curve and total area of the curve, respectively.

Table 6.7 shows that the smoke density rating of the natural rubber latex based jute composite is less than that of the traditionally used noise control material, fiber glass.
